Dopani Gaon - Sadiya, Tinsukia
Dopani Gaon is a village situated in the Sadiya subdivision of Tinsukia district, Assam. Rajgarh serves as the Gaon Panchayat for Dopani Gaon village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Dopani Gaon is 289940. The village covers a total geographical area of 175 hectares and falls under the 786155 pincode.
Dopani Gaon village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a President ser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Sadiya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Lakhimpur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Dopani Gaon
According to the 2011 Census, Dopani Gaon village had a total population of 521 people, including 256 males and 265 females, living in 109 households. The sex ratio was 1,035 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 80.45%, with male literacy at 82.95% and female literacy at 78.07%. The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 24.

Transport and Connectivity of Dopani Gaon
Public transport in the Dopani Gaon is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Tinsukia to Dopani Gaon is about 101 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.9 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
